Retail Sector
The retail industry continues to expand throughout the region and is the third largest industry and employs over 4000 people. In the City of Lloydminster, there has been extensive growth with the addition of many national chain stores and the development of several new retail districts. Wal-Mart, Staples and Canadian Tire are a few of the major retailers located in Cornerstone Centre which are complemented by several other retailers including Mark’s Work Warehouse, Lammle’s Western Wear and Kelsey’s Restaurant to name a few. Safeway, Sears and Zellers anchor the LloydMall, which is also home to several other retailers including a newly expanded Ricki’s clothing store. The newly developed Rendell Centre is home to a wide range of retailers including the Lazy-Boy Gallery, Sew in Tune and Verses. As well, Downtown Lloydminster boasts more than 250 businesses, including a variety of retail stores, personal and health services, professionals, dining, entertainment and government facilities.
Manufacturing & Construction
Manufacturing is a growing industry with many major companies capitalizing on the transportation and distribution advantages that the region has to offer. Construction has exploded over the last few years, with a steady increase in building permits since 1999. In 2005, the City of Lloydminster had over $120 million dollars worth of construction.
